TRAINING WITH PSC

1.Select Manual exercise, Rolling Hills profile, a condition test or the standard heart rate exercise with automatic elevation adjustment. In these exercises you can adjust the track speed with PSC. The PSC signal light indicates that the feature is in operation. The device is equipped with three PSC signal lights that show in which speed zone you are currently running (”+” means that the speed is increasing, ”0” means that the speed is constant, and ”-” means that the speed in decreasing).

2.Start the selected exercise by pressing the START key, and adjust track speed by moving forward

or back on the track. Please note that the speed adjustment keys (Turtle/Rabbit) are also in operation during a PSC exercise. NOTE! If you have not tried the PSC feature before, we recommend you start at slow speed.

MAINTENANCE

The equipment is safe to use only when periodically maintained and inspected for faults and wear.

CAUTION! Do not attempt any servicing or adjustment other than those described in this manual. Any other servicing must be performed by an authorized service representative. Check the tightness of all fixing screws once a year. Do not overtighten.

CLEANING AND LUBRICATING THE TREADMILL

FAILURE TO LUBRICATE YOUR TREADMILL MAY INVALIDATE THE PRODUCT’S WARRANTY!

Wipe the treadmill surfaces, especially the handlebars and console from dust with a damp cloth or towel. Do not use solvents. Use a small vacuum nozzle to carefully vacuum around all visible components (belt, running deck, side rails etc.). Also keep the area near the treadmill clean. While in use, the treadmill gathers dust that may cause problems in the operation of the equipment.

In average domestic use (a maximum of 60 minutes a day), you should check the lubrication once a month

however, lubricate the belt only if needed. In more demanding use, the lubrication needs be checked at shorter intervals. This is best done before you begin a training session. Check the lubrication as follows:

1. Ensure the treadmill is powered off! Step on the treadmill belt .and stand steadily where you normally run on the belt.

2. Take hold of the horizontal handlebar and push the belt with your feet so that it slides back and forth. The belt should move softly and evenly, without a sound.

3. If you notice jerky movement or if the belt will not slide check for lubrication by sliding your hand under the belt.

Lubricate the running deck according to the following instructions:

1.Fold up the running deck and lock it.

2.Cut off the tip of the bottle cap.

3.Position the lubricant bottle between the belt and the board

4.Try to reach the bottle as far into the center of the running belt as possible and point the tip of the bottle towards the running belt.

5.Squeeze the lubricant bottle to dispense half of the bottle.

6.Move the running belt half of a revolution and repeat steps 4 and 5.

7.Fold down the running deck into it’s normal position. Use treadmill for your training session or allow the treadmill to run for at least 5 minutes. NOTE! Lubricate your treadmill only with T-Lube S silicon lubricant. Contact your local Tunturi distributor for further supplies of T-Lube or further information on lubrication and maintenance.

ALIGNING THE RUNNING BELT

Monitor belt tracking during exercise and make adjustments as needed. The belt should run in the center of the treadmill. Alignment is not usually needed, provided

the treadmill is placed on an even, solid and horizontal surface and the belt is correctly tensioned

the alignment of the belt is correct

It is, however, possible for the belt to be pushed to one side due to the user’s running style (e.g. more weight on one foot). The alignment of the belt is adjusted by turning the two bolts at the back of the treadmill.

Align the belt according to the following instructions:

1.Turn the power switch on and increase the treadmill’s speed to 5 km/h (3 mph).

2.If the belt drifts to the left, turn the left adjustment bolt 1/4 turn clockwise and the right adjustment bolt 1/8 turn anti-clockwise. If the belt drifts to the right, turn the right adjustment bolt 1/4 turn clockwise and the left adjustment bolt ¼ turn anti-clockwise.

The Tunturi T30 is a cutting-edge treadmill designed to meet the needs of both fitness enthusiasts and beginners alike. Combining sophisticated technology with user-friendly features, the T30 provides an excellent platform for achieving your fitness goals from the comfort of your home.

At the heart of the Tunturi T30 is its powerful motor, delivering a top speed of up to 16 km/h, which allows users to engage in various workout intensities, from brisk walking to intense running sessions. The treadmill’s running surface is spacious, measuring 140 x 48 cm, offering ample room for runners of all sizes. This design ensures a comfortable and unrestricted running experience, reducing the risk of injury during vigorous workouts.

One of the standout features of the Tunturi T30 is its extensive range of built-in workout programs. With 24 different programs to choose from, users can easily tailor their training sessions to meet specific fitness objectives, like weight loss, endurance building, or interval training. The treadmill's clear LCD display keeps track of essential metrics, including time, distance, speed, calories burned, and heart rate, allowing users to monitor their progress in real time.

Incorporating innovative technology, the T30 is equipped with Bluetooth connectivity, enabling users to sync their workout data with compatible fitness apps. This feature not only allows for personalized training plans but also fosters a sense of community through shared achievements. Moreover, the folding design of the T30 promotes convenient storage, making it an ideal choice for those with limited space.

Safety is another priority for Tunturi, and the T30 includes a safety key that immediately stops the treadmill in case of an emergency, ensuring user protection during workouts. The shock absorption system integrated into the treadmill's deck minimizes impact on joints, making it suitable for individuals of all age groups.

Finally, the sleek design of the Tunturi T30 combines functionality with modern aesthetics, ensuring it fits seamlessly into any home gym setup. Whether you’re aiming for a casual walk or an intense running session, the Tunturi T30 stands out as a versatile tool for enhancing cardiovascular health and overall fitness. With its blend of advanced features and user-friendly operation, the Tunturi T30 is a robust choice for anyone looking to elevate their workout routine.
